Output 9db20d5ff6e73222fde0f771a371a0623afb30678578f0a387ee97e84c12e743:21

value
3119595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8662cee26b82c594a77e5dfe8737d6bd096e46b0 OP_EQUAL
address
3DwaqZP8ntjVvaU9nrQdwhnuQDiS6qCAta
transaction
9db20d5ff6e73222fde0f771a371a0623afb30678578f0a387ee97e84c12e743
spent
true